From Rob Mullen:
These expeditions are meant to inspire and as an artist myself, I in no way dictate how that inspiration comes about
or is used; no one has to do field paintings. If an artist simply wants to let the experience wash over them and paint
about it later, then that is fine. However, the first expedition on the Missinaibi River in 2001 was envisioned as a
total immersion painting trip and field painting and sketching have been key parts of most of the expeditions since
(on a few trips conditions have not encouraged a lot of art in the great outdoors). All of the artists on expeditions so
far have done field work on them. I am posting as much as I have access to here and will add to it as new
expeditions are run (or artists find paintings in odd corners; I've lost a few).
